Understanding Betting:
Betting encompasses a wide range of activities, from sports betting and casino games to poker tournaments and financial markets. At its core, betting involves wagering money or valuables on the outcome of an event with uncertain outcomes, with the hope of winning a prize or profit.

Types of Betting:

  1. Sports Betting: Involves placing bets on the outcome of sporting events, such as football, basketball, horse racing, and more. Sports betting is immensely popular worldwide, with millions of enthusiasts wagering on their favorite teams and players.
  2. Casino Games: Include games of chance like blackjack, roulette, slots, and poker. These games are typically offered in casinos, both brick-and-mortar and online, and rely heavily on luck, although skill can influence outcomes in games like poker.
  3. Financial Betting: Involves speculating on the movement of financial markets, such as stocks, currencies, and commodities. Financial betting can be highly volatile and requires a good understanding of market dynamics.

Risks of Betting:

  1. Financial Losses: The most significant risk of betting is the potential for financial losses. Since the outcomes are uncertain, there is always a chance of losing the wagered amount.
  2. Addiction: Betting can be addictive, leading individuals to develop compulsive gambling behaviors. This addiction can have serious consequences, affecting one’s financial stability, relationships, and mental health.
  3. Legal Issues: Betting is regulated differently in various jurisdictions, and engaging in illegal betting activities can lead to legal consequences.
  4. Fraud and Scams: In unregulated markets, there is a risk of encountering fraudulent operators who may not pay out winnings or manipulate outcomes unfairly.

Responsible Betting:
To mitigate the risks associated with betting, it’s essential to adopt responsible gambling practices:

  1. Set Limits: Establish a budget for betting and stick to it. Only wager what you can afford to lose.
  2. Know the Odds: Understand the probabilities and potential outcomes before placing a bet.
  3. Take Breaks: Avoid prolonged betting sessions and take regular breaks to maintain perspective.
  4. Seek Help if Needed: If betting starts to negatively impact your life, seek support from friends, family, or professional resources specializing in gambling addiction.
